Ademola Lookman and Samuel Chukwueze both found the back of the net for their respective teams in their domestic cup matches on Thursday, PUNCH Sports Extra reports.
Lookman continued his rich vein of form as he followed up his goal scoring performance in the Serie A four days ago with another impressive showing for Atalanta in the Coppa Italia as they defeated Spezia 5-2.
The hosts started the game impressively and waited until the 10th minute before Lookman gave them the opener via a superb goal and he scored the second on the 12th minute mark as the Nigeria international drilled home following a slick one-two with Duvan Zapata.
The Super Eagles forward has scored 11 goals in all competitions for Atalanta this campaign and this is already the highest scoring season of his career.
Atalanta will now take on Inter Milan in the quarter-finals at the San Siro on January 31.
For Chukwueze playing in the Spanish Copa del Rey with Villareal, his euphoria at putting his side two goals up against Real Madrid was short lived as a better showing in the second half from Los Blancos saw them earn a 3-2 comeback win.
After Etienne Capoue put Villareal in front, Chukwueze scored the second goal of the game in the 42nd minute to end the first half 2-0 up.
Goals from Vinicius Jr, Eder Militao and Dani Ceballos saw Madrid emerge eventual winners.
In the Hybrid Friendlies match, Odion Ighalo was an unused substitute as PSG won the game 5-4 against the Riyadh XI.
